Material Current Management is the core of data management in every material circulation department. BY combining with planning, purchase, selling, and shifting, inventory management organically, it has marked and positive effect on decreasing cost, reducing backlog, speeding up the turn of funds, guaranty production. It presently has become the most important one in the heavily part of the enterprise management and AMT. Following with the development of network economy, enterprise management has taken place many changes and the MIS should be changed with it. The architecture for the development is the foundation on which the material current management system can be running successfully because of the numerous circulation departments, scattered operation and inventory sites, and complicated structures of network system.Recently, following with the development of network technology, the distributed application based on Internet/Intranet and triple/Multi-tier system has become an important area for the network information processing and provides optional technology and method for us. Its core is to deal with the application in the way of delaminating. It backups more of user, more stronger data engine, more cheaper maintenance cost especially for Internet/Intranet mechanism which make network management for material current and e-commerce be possible.Based on these, the content of this thesis is to study how to utilize the development method of multi-tier application and advanced management in MRP II/ERP for material management system. The purpose is to make full use of the performance of computer and network, organize the scattered point and settle down the key problem of enterprise. Chief work and achievements of the thesis are as follows:1. Based on the discussion of relative technology for developing distributed application, the implementation model, disposal mechanism and fault-tolerant rule are offered, which provided theoretical basis for developing distributed material current management system.2. By analyzing the enterprise's real status and demand, the network top structure and soft system structure are set up for implementation. Also, the design target and develop flow of the entire application are provided for next process.3. Based on analysis of the enterprise in detailed, data model, function model and database is offered for implementation, in which encode the information resources by the method of tier-cluster and surface-cluster and provided data basis for the implementation of application.4. By applying the method of developing distributed application to the every flow of material management, which is based on the rule of function division, especially designing the core of application-application server in detailed and getting further optimization to the performance such as security and efficiency, the final target is to realize distributed management for material current resources.5. Based testing from multi-sides, the application system can run correctly on the network and an example and the analysis of benefit is offered.
